Transaction 3dedd696e88ca5008b8472042df24237d38c576e7354356b1b700f8aeb591f78
1 Input
1 Output
-
3dedd696e88ca5008b8472042df24237d38c576e7354356b1b700f8aeb591f78:0
- value
- 3768235
- script pubkey
- OP_0 OP_PUSHBYTES_20 34ac581f4335b9c9bee47a72a5968e53c44032d7
- address
- bc1qxjk9s86rxkuun0hy0fe2t95w20zyqvkhms6yvj